diff options
author | bruvzg <7645683+bruvzg@users.noreply.github.com> | 2024-09-10 10:20:28 +0300 |
---|---|---|
committer | bruvzg <7645683+bruvzg@users.noreply.github.com> | 2024-09-10 10:34:44 +0300 |
commit | 2c991a727b1ff94fa5adca3a5a196ffa1162f98d (patch) | |
tree | 2aa14fce14f1f9198c0b62d3aa14d0bba1d2a516 /platform/android/export | |
parent | 21249950da50e094b141f73646fd477d7832c8db (diff) | |
download | redot-engine-2c991a727b1ff94fa5adca3a5a196ffa1162f98d.tar.gz |
[Windows] Only use long executable path when necessary, fix broken apksigner detection.
Diffstat (limited to 'platform/android/export')
-rw-r--r-- | platform/android/export/export_plugin.cpp |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/platform/android/export/export_plugin.cpp b/platform/android/export/export_plugin.cpp index f8ac591a78..d78f8db79c 100644 --- a/platform/android/export/export_plugin.cpp +++ b/platform/android/export/export_plugin.cpp @@ -2276,6 +2276,11 @@ String EditorExportPlatformAndroid::get_apksigner_path(int p_target_sdk, bool p_ bool failed = false; String version_to_use; + String java_sdk_path = EDITOR_GET("export/android/java_sdk_path"); + if (!java_sdk_path.is_empty()) { + OS::get_singleton()->set_environment("JAVA_HOME", java_sdk_path); + } + List<String> args; args.push_back("--version"); String output; |